Its a good time to be Boxster buyer. I see you are in New York. Try and hire a car broker that is familiar with th Pennsylvania (Manheim) Porsche auctions. Try and find as low a mileage 2000 or newer BoxsterS. If you buy a 2nd hand boxster from dealer odds are he picked up his Boxster he's selling you as a trade in or at one of these auctions.
Tons of 03 and 04 Boxsters are coming back form leases so they send them to these auctions for Non-porsche dealers. I have lots of friends who lease their sports cars to reduce the deprecitation although either way they are putting out allot of money they won't be getting back. Meanwhile the dealer sells that well maintained lease returned sports car for a nice price to the 2nd owner. win win for them. Get your Boxster wholesale if you can, well worth the effort.
